避免野指针的方法及结构体小细节

避免野指针的方法

结构体小细节

typedef struct _Teacher{char name[64];//64int age;//4char tile[128];//128char c;//1}Teacher,*pTeacher;

以上定义了一个结构体变量,结构体变量所占字节数理论上应该是197(64+4+128+1)

void main(){Teacher t;printf("%d \n", sizeof(t));//………..输出200system("pause");}

用sizeof计算发现所占字节数是200,,并不是197,这里需记住以下结论。

结论:结构变量内存四字节存放。

不然你大概会一直好奇和不甘吧——

避免野指针的方法及结构体小细节

相关文章:

你感兴趣的文章:

标签云: